Companies in the Blackstone Entrepreneurs Network Receive $5.5M+ in Funding in Q3
Great news came from Blackstone
Entrepreneurs Network (BEN) yesterday. During the third quarter of 2013, six of
their companies received a total of $5,501,000 in funding. Two of those companies,
e-Nicotine Technology and Novocor, closed two deals worth $4,761,000 during the
quarter. Other funding sources included angel investors, competition awards,
grants, and an SBIR loan. Three of the six startups are from Chapel Hill, and
three from Raleigh-Durham, North Carolina. Five companies are Triangle-based.
In addition to e-Nicotine Technology, Inc.
(eNT), creator of the
eNT electronic clean nicotine inhaler, and Novocor Medical Systems, maker of the hypothermia device
HypoCore, were social health startup Sqord, online nurse advisory company Keona Health,
mobile communication
company Gema Touch, and Augment Medical, a wireless communication platform for
disabled patients.
